For the 2025 school year, there are 5 public preschools serving 2,063 students in the neighborhood of Mid City South, Baton Rouge, LA.
The top ranked public preschools in Mid City South are Westdale Heights Academic Magnet School, Baton Rouge Center For Visual And Performing Arts and Lasalle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Mid City South, Baton Rouge, LA public preschools have an average math proficiency score of 38% (versus the Louisiana public pre school average of 31%), and reading proficiency score of 49% (versus the 40%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 80%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Louisiana public preschool average of 60% (majority Black).
